Femtosecond demagnetization of ferromagnetic metal: cooperative precession of delocalized spins

Abstract

A microscopic model of coherent Elliot-Yafet phonon inducing the delocalized spin precession is proposed to drive a cooperative femtosecond quenching of the magnetization in ferrromagnetic metal, beyond the phenomenological temperature model.
